(From the United Way of Hancock County)
United Way of Hancock County has aged 70 years — just like a great bottle of bourbon.
In honor of this legacy of bringing the community together, the United Way has planned a masquerade-themed fundraiser called Barrels & Bids: An Evening of Impact. This formal event will be held from 6-9 p.m. Thursday, Oct. 23, at the Findlay Country Club, featuring bourbon and wine tastings; silent and live auctions; and raffles. Keynote speaker for the evening is Hancock County’s own Jerry Blevins, former MLB player and co-founder of Field of Dreams Whiskey Co.
